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
Другие темы раздела
C++ Не получается циклический сдвиг элементов списка! Добрый день форумчане!) Никак не получается циклический сдвиг элементов списка влево.... Помогите пожалуйста! #include <iostream> #include <stdlib.h> using namespace std; int main() { struct lst { int a; https://www.cyberforum.ru/ cpp-beginners/ thread139222.html C++ В каждом столбце массива найти сумму и количество нечетных чисел
Помогите исправить код буду очень благодарен. 1)Дан двумерный массив целых чисел. В каждом столбце найти сумму и количество нечетных чисел. #include<iostream.h> #include<math.h> #include<stdio.h> #include<conio.h> int main() { clrscr(); int count_odd=0;
C++ Массив структур https://www.cyberforum.ru/ cpp-beginners/ thread139211.html
Как сделать массив структур на C++ помогите очень нужно :cry: покажите пример
C++ создать функцию в которой как параметр передаётся строка и которая возвращает кол-во слов в строке,и в маине через оператор case зделать менюшку создать функцию в которой как параметр передаётся строка и которая возвращает кол-во слов в строке,и в маине через оператор case зделать менюшку https://www.cyberforum.ru/ cpp-beginners/ thread139210.html
C++ Будет ли утечка памяти при выполнении данного кода?
собстна, сабж. char* cpy(char* source, int pos, int kolv) { char* dist = new char; for(int i=pos; i < pos+kolv; i++) dist = source; dist = NULL; return dist; } int main()
C++ Разработать функцию для строк https://www.cyberforum.ru/ cpp-beginners/ thread139179.html
Разработать функцию, которая выполняет ту обработку символьной строки, которая определена в Вашем индивидуальном задании. При реализации функции запрещается пользоваться функциями библиотек языка C. 27. Функция переписывает все символы строки в обратном порядке.
C++ Определить номер столбца матрицы, в котором находится самая длинная серия одинаковых элементов в целочисленной прямоугольной матрице определить номер столбца, в котором находится самая длинная серия одинаковых элементов знаю,что эта задача была на форуме, я решила и не понимаю,как сделать так,чтобы компьютер выдавал номер каждого столбца,если в двух столбцах одинаковое количество повторяющихся элементов... помогите,люди добрые... int maxseria=0,seria,i,j; for(int j = 0; j < N;... https://www.cyberforum.ru/ cpp-beginners/ thread139176.html C++ Обьектно ориентированное програмирование
Помогите пожалуста решить прогу. Меня недопускают к сесии срочно задача нада Составить описание класса для представления комплексных чисел с возможностью задания вещественной и мнимой частей как числами типов double, так и целыми числами. Обеспечить выполнение операций сложения, вычитания и умножения комплексных чисел. Можна на с++
C++ Найти произведение нечетных чисел в заданном диапазоне Найти произведение не четных чисел в заданном диапазоне.В С++. https://www.cyberforum.ru/ cpp-beginners/ thread139162.html C++ Рандомная сортировка массива. https://www.cyberforum.ru/ cpp-beginners/ thread139141.html
У меня есть массив из чисел: (1,2,3...9,10). Мне надо рандомно сортировать массив. Т.е. что бы из (1,2,3) получилось (3,1,2). Помогите пожалуйста !
C++ Сформировать матрицу, элементами которой являются среднее арифметические соседних элементов.
Сформировать матрицу, элементами которой являются среднее арифметические соседних элементов исходной матрицы т.е. элемент в есть среднее арифметическое элементов a, a, a, a. При этом для крайних элементов считать соседними элементы на другом краю(Например для элемента а соседним будет a).
C++ Строка. Замена символа. Самое длинное слово https://www.cyberforum.ru/ cpp-beginners/ thread139137.html
Приветствую. Нужна помощь в доработке или переделки программы. Дана строка символов и некоторый символ sym. Сформируйте новую строку, вставив после каждого вхождения символа sym запятую. Определите самое длинное слово в строке. // fuckthenall.cpp : Defines the entry point for the console application. // #include "stdafx.h" #include <iostream> #include <conio.h>
113 / 113 / 28
Регистрация: 05.07.2009
Сообщений: 225
01.06.2010, 19:31 0

Вычислить определитель по первой строке - C++ - Ответ 771535

01.06.2010, 19:31. Показов 1570. Ответов 1
Метки (Все метки)

Ответ

Некоторые моменты для меня остались непонятны ( например таинственная функция clrscr(), заменённая мною на system("cls") ) + придал коду более-менее читаемый вид.

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
#include <iostream> 
#include <conio.h> 
#include <math.h> 
using namespace std;
int** csmatr(int**,int); 
double determinant(int**,int); 
void main(void) 
{
    setlocale(LC_ALL, "rus");
    int **a,i,N,**matr=0; 
    system("cls");
    cout<<"Введите порядок матрицы: ";
    cin>>N; 
    cout<<'\n'; 
    a = csmatr(matr,N);  
    cout<<"Определитель матрицы = "<<determinant(a,N); 
    for(i=0;i<=N-1;i++)
        delete a[i]; 
    delete a;
    getch(); 
} 
 
int** csmatr(int **matr,int N) 
{ 
    int i; 
    matr=new int*[N]; 
    for(i=0;i<=N-1;i++)
        matr[i]=new int[N]; 
    return matr; 
} 
 
double determinant(int **a, int N) 
{ 
    int i,j; 
    int **matr1; 
    int sign=1; 
    double determ=0; 
    if (N==2) 
        determ=a[0][0]*a[1][1]-a[0][1]*a[1][0]; 
    else 
    {
        matr1=new int*[N-1]; 
        for(i=0;i<N;i++) 
        { 
            for(j=0;j<N-1;j++) 
            { 
                if(j<i)
                    matr1[j]=a[j];
                else 
                    matr1[j]=a[j+1];
            } 
            determ+=pow(-1.0,(i+j))*determinant(matr1,N-1)*a[i][N-1]; 
        } 
        delete matr1; 
    } 
    return determ;
}


Вернуться к обсуждению:
Вычислить определитель по первой строке C++
1
Заказать работу у эксперта
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
01.06.2010, 19:31
Готовые ответы и решения:

Вычислить определитель матрицы путем разложения по первой строке
Добрый вечер. Дана матрица А. Вычислить ее определитель путем разложения по первой строке. Вот...

Посчитать определитель матрицы способом разложения по первой строке
Добрый вечер, господа! Программа считает определитель матрицы способом разложения по первой строке....

Найти определитель матрицы пользуясь, формулой разложения по первой строке
Помогите, пожалуйста, решить задачу. Вычислить определитель заданной матрицы, пользуясь формулой...

Вычислить определитель, предварительно получив нули в 3 строке
Вычислить определитель, предварительно получив нули в 3 строке

1
01.06.2010, 19:31
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
01.06.2010, 19:31
Помогаю со студенческими работами здесь

Дан определитель 4-го порядка. Вычислить его путем разложения по 3-й строке.
Дан определитель 4-го порядка. Вычислить его путем разложения по 3-й строке. Прошу написать...

Рекурсия: вычислить определитель матрицы, пользуясь формулой разложения по строке
Задача: Вычислить определитель заданной матрицы, пользуясь формулой разложения по строке.

Вычислить определитель матрицы 3-его порядка через разложение по любой строке или столбцу.
решите пожалуйста Вычислить определитель матрицы 3-его порядка через разложение по любой строке...

Текстовые файлы: Вычислить сумму по первой строке
1)Задача: чтение из текстового файла input.txt и запись в текстовый файл output.txt. Вычислить...

0
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ru